Stereotypy I: A Review of Behavioral Assessment and Treatment
Rapp, John T.; Vollmer; Timothy R.
Research in Developmental Disabilities: A Multidisciplinary Journal, v26 n6 p527-547 Nov-Dec 2005
In this paper, we review definitional issues related to stereotypy, behavioral interpretations of stereotypy, procedures for determining operant function(s) of stereotypy, and behavioral interventions for stereotypy. In general, a preponderance of the assessment literature suggests that most forms of stereotypy are maintained by automatic reinforcement. Review of the treatment literature suggests that antecedent (e.g., environmental enrichment) and consequent (e.g., differential reinforcement of alternative behavior) interventions produce at least short-term reductions in stereotypy. Suggestions for further assessment and treatment of stereotypy are provided.
